Saturday, July 30, 2011

Another Bubble Tea Place

I really don't think you can beat the bubble tea options in Chinatown and Flushing, so I thought I would make a post on Ten Ren, a Taiwanese tea company that has 74 stores in Taiwan and 61 international stores. I've gone back twice for the peach green tea with boba. Honestly, I'll call it perfection. It is just the right amount of tea and syrup- extremely refreshing on one of those hot summer days in chinatown.

No comments:

Post a Comment